The Force is finally with us ALL in Disneyland, as Star Wars: Galaxy’s Edge will soon be opening up the land’s timeline to welcome characters and themes from the franchise’s revered Original Trilogy.

Currently, Galaxy’s Edge in both Disneyland and in Disney’s Hollywood Studios at Walt Disney World have adhered to a strict time period including only the Sequel Trilogy stories. Within this timeline, Black Spire outpost on Batuu is inhabited by folks like Kylo Ren and Rey (and of course many First Order stormtroopers).

The timeline loosened a bit in 2022 with the addition of the Mandalorian and Grogu, and again in 2023 with the appearance of Ahsoka Tano – all of whom cross timelines between the Original and Sequel trilogies (and even a bit of the Prequel Trilogy).

Finally, Star Wars fans around the world can rejoice. On April 29, 2026, Disneyland will update the majority of Galaxy’s Edge to represent the franchise’s Original Trilogy timeline, welcoming favorite characters and experiences first introduced to the world by Disney Legend George Lucas back in 1977.

The Neighborhoods of Batuu

Batuu’s Black Spire Outpost will essentially be split into two “neighborhoods,” each of which will correspond to a different Star Wars timeline. The rocky spires surrounding the Millennium Falcon will follow the timeline of the Original Trilogy – a time dominated by the Galactic Civil War and the dawn of the New Republic. The forested area on the outskirts of Black Spire Outpost will continue to represent the Sequel Trilogy – the struggle against the First Order and the Age of the Resistance.

Black Spire Characters

The heart of Black Spire Outpost will buzz with the presence of Darth Vader, in his search for Luke Skywalker. Vader will be joined by the classic Imperial stormtroopers, as they scour the area looking for the young Jedi.

Luke will wander around the outpost seeking knowledge of the Force and artifacts related to lightsaber building, kyber crystals, and more (reading between the lines, Luke may make an appearance in Savi’s from time to time).

Leia Organa and Han Solo will be reunited with Luke and Chewbacca near the famous Millennium Falcon. Leia will be recruiting travelers and locals to join the Rebellion, while Han may be tempted by the exotic beverages served in Oga’s Cantina (which will soon include the famous Mos Eisley “Cantina Band” song in rotation).

Ahsoka Tano, The Mandalorian, and Grogu will greet guests near the Black Spire’s marketplace.

R2-D2 – everyone’s favorite astromech droid – will continue to roll throughout all of Galaxy’s Edge.

Black Spire Shopping and Experiences

Some of the local merchants will be changing hands. First Order Cargo will transform into Black Spire Surplus, which is described as “a military salvage operation offering artifacts from across the history of the galaxy, including Imperial and Rebel items from the Galactic Civil War.”

Dok-Ondar’s Den of Antiquities will remain a prominent purveyor of curiosities, though some of the selection will shift to incorporate the change in the times.

The Droid Depot will rewind a bit, to a time when an earlier generation of the Mubo family will be prototyping the new BB style of droid. Guests will still be able to create all types of droids in this interactive experience.

Savi’s Workshop will soon be known as Savi’s Gatherers – a place where guests will continue to have the opportunity to build and purchase their own lightsaber. Don’t be surprised to spot Luke Skywalker popping in for information on lightsabers and their connection to the Force.

Millennium Falcon: Smugglers Run

On May 22, 2026, the Mandalorian and Grogu will be taking on a new mission in Millennium Falcon: Smugglers Run. The all-new attraction story will be centered around The Mandalorian and Grogu film, which arrives in theaters the same weekend.

Characters on the Outskirts

Just outside the semi-civilized edges of Black Spire Outpost, guests may find Rey working around the Resistance camp. She moves quickly and she’s tough to catch, but you may spot her nearby to Star Wars: Rise of the Resistance.

Curiously, Disney has not revealed plans for Kylo Ren and his First Order stormtroopers. Stay tuned to find out if they make any foreboding future appearances on Batuu.

Star Wars: Rise of the Resistance

This feat of Disney Imagineering and storytelling will remain unchanged – putting guests in the middle of a climactic Resistance rescue mission against the First Order.

Music From a Galaxy Far, Far Away

Ever since Galaxy’s Edge opened in both Disneyland and Walt Disney World, the John Williams composition “Star Wars: Galaxy’s Edge Symphonic Suite” has filled the land with rhythmic vibes and ambient sounds of a far-off planet.

As part of the Galaxy’s Edge update, guests will enjoy the familiar sounds of six additional scores by Williams, pulling themes from the first six films in the nine-part saga (which include the three Prequel Trilogy films).

According to Disney, “Passing through the tunnels of Star Wars: Galaxy’s Edge, the iconic “Main Title” and Force Theme will beckon you to a galaxy far, far away. As you wander through the land, you’ll hear motifs from other classic tracks including “Han Solo and the Princess,” “The Desert and the Robot Auction,” “The Emperor,” and more.”

Galaxy’s Edge will continue to host the stunning nighttime spectacular “Shadows of Memory: A Skywalker Saga” projection show on the rocky spires. On select evenings, “Fire of the Rising Moons” will continue to showcase a unique view of the Disneyland park fireworks accompanied by iconic music and tales from across the Star Wars galaxy.


Disneyland is definitely using the Force this spring! At the moment, Disney has only confirmed these changes for Galaxy’s Edge in Disneyland. It remains to be seen whether any or all of these changes will also come to Walt Disney World.

In preparation for the Galaxy’s Edge transition, Oga’s Cantina will be closed for approximately six weeks, beginning January 20. A reopening date has yet to be announced, but it will likely be back open in time for the changes on April 29.
